The carbon fiber and carbon fiber reinforced plastic market in Malaysia have witnessed substantial growth, owing to the material`s superior strength-to-weight ratio and versatility. Industries such as aerospace, automotive, and sports equipment have been key drivers of this market. The demand for lightweight, high-performance materials continues to rise, stimulating further innovation and investment in this sector. Additionally, advancements in manufacturing processes and the development of novel carbon fiber formulations have contributed to the market`s positive trajectory.
The Malaysia Carbon Fiber and Carbon Fiber Reinforced Plastic market are experiencing remarkable growth due to several compelling factors. Firstly, the increasing adoption of lightweight materials in industries such as aerospace, automotive, and construction is a major driver. Carbon fiber and its reinforced plastics offer a remarkable strength-to-weight ratio, contributing to fuel efficiency and structural integrity. Additionally, stringent environmental regulations are pushing for the use of materials that reduce emissions and enhance energy efficiency, further bolstering the demand for carbon fiber composites. Furthermore, ongoing advancements in manufacturing processes are leading to cost reduction, making these materials more accessible across a wider range of applications.
The carbon fiber and carbon fiber reinforced plastic market in Malaysia confronts several notable challenges. One significant hurdle is the high upfront cost associated with carbon fiber materials. This can be a deterrent for industries looking to adopt these advanced materials, especially in cost-sensitive markets. Additionally, concerns about recyclability and sustainability may arise, given the energy-intensive production process of carbon fibers. Overcoming these perceptions and demonstrating the long-term benefits of carbon fiber composites is essential for market expansion.

The Malaysia Carbon Fiber and Carbon Fiber Reinforced Plastic (CFRP) market have experienced robust growth due to the increasing demand for lightweight and high-strength materials in various industries, including aerospace, automotive, and sports equipment. Leading Players in this market include Toray Industries, Mitsubishi Chemical Holdings Corporation, and Hexcel Corporation. These industry giants have played a pivotal role in advancing the production and application of carbon fiber and CFRP composites in Malaysia.
